Weekly Happenings:

Writing: We are continuing to work on their informational books. I am encouraging them to work hard to put their research into their own words. I've told them to read a lot of material over their topic before taking notes. This way, they have a better understanding before they take their notes. They are also encouraged to add text features to their books. The students have a book of different text features that will begin going home with them.

Math: We are still plugging away with geometry! The students are doing a great job of keeping up with all of the new terms! Please encourage them to look over their geometry books to remember all of the concepts we have learned.

Reading: We are working on finding the author's purpose. We are also working on figurative language such as similes, metaphors, and idioms.

Social Studies: We started chapter five of our social studies book. This chapter teaches the students about pioneer life and how Missouri became a state.

Weekly Happenings:

Writing: The students will be finishing their informational books about Westward Expansion! Their books are looking great! Next, they will be starting another informational book about a topic of their choice!

Math: We are continuing to learn about plane figures. We will learn how to classify quadrilaterals. The next chapter will cover motion in geometry. Encourage your child to look over their geometry books at home! It is a lot of information they will have to recall for the test.

Reading: This week we are going back to making inferences. We will dive deeper into the differences in making prediction and inferences. Have your child make predictions or inferences as they read at home!

Science/Social Studies: We will continue to learn about matter and how to measure matter. They will get to practice finding the mass and volume of objects. After this chapter, we will move back into social studies. The next social studies chapter covers pioneer life!
